FAQ

1. What is a sump pump?

A sump pump is a device used to remove excess water from areas prone to flooding, such as basements and crawl spaces. It collects water in a sump basin and pumps it away to prevent water damage.

2. How does the sump pump work?

The sump pump operates automatically using a float switch that detects rising water levels. Once the water reaches a certain height, the float activates the pump, which then expels the water through a discharge pipe.

3. How often should I check my sump pump?

It is recommended to check your sump pump at least once a year to ensure it is functioning properly. Regular maintenance can help prevent malfunctions during critical times.

4. Can the sump pump operate during a power outage?

Most sump pumps require electricity to function. However, you can consider backup power options such as battery-operated sump pumps or generators to ensure operation during outages.

5. How do I choose the right sump pump for my needs?

When selecting the sump pump, consider factors such as the volume of water to be pumped, the height the water needs to be lifted, and the specific application requirements. Consulting with a professional can help you make an informed decision.
